Where the System Fails First
The controller reads PAM90P12-BF6XXR-4096/8192 as a Profibus-DP absolute multiturn encoder. The model belongs to the PAM90 large hollow-shaft platform, with binary code, F6 Profibus Class 2 interface, radial outlet direction, and 4096 / 8192 resolution configuration. The reference material defines the main commissioning points as DIP-switch station address, terminal resistance, RS485 A/B wiring, preset, rotation direction, scaling factor, singleturn resolution, total resolution, and diagnostic mode.


This replacement fails when the 12 mm sleeve is treated as a simple adapter. A smaller hollow-shaft fit has less tolerance for eccentricity, uneven clamping, or support misalignment. If the sleeve is not seated cleanly, the encoder can show unstable position behavior even while the Profibus node remains visible to the PLC.
The practical checks should stay narrow: restore the Profibus station address, confirm A/B bus polarity, enable terminal resistance only at the last bus station, and keep the shield path continuous. Then check the 12 mm sleeve fit, shaft concentricity, anti-rotation support, and radial cable outlet strain.
A stable replacement must first reproduce the original 12 mm hollow-shaft fit, Profibus identity, terminal state, and shield path before the position value can be trusted.
12 mm Shaft and Mounting Boundary
The PAM90P material identifies selectable hollow-shaft sleeve sizes including 12, 15, 16, 20, 24, 25, and 28 mm, with 10–30 VDC supply, IP65 protection, RS485 communication, and 12 Mbit/s maximum Profibus transmission rate.
For PAM90P12-BF6XXR-4096/8192, the unique checkpoint is the 12 mm bore inside a large PAM90 body. The encoder body may be heavy-duty, but the smaller sleeve still requires clean centering and low-stress support. If the anti-rotation structure is used to correct shaft misalignment, the first symptom may be feedback instability rather than a clear mechanical fault.
Installation Notes
- Keep the model format as PAM90P12-BF6XXR-4096/8192
- Confirm the 12 mm hollow-shaft sleeve fit before startup
- Restore the original Profibus station address by DIP switch
- Enable terminal resistance only at the last bus station
- Keep Profibus A/B wiring polarity unchanged
- Maintain shield continuity through the connection area
- Check anti-rotation support without forcing alignment
- Confirm PLC scaling for 4096 / 8192 resolution configuration
